Considering that the average hair stylist grosses about $30,000 to 35,000, this is a market in which the buyers spend 1% to 2% of their gross earnings for two pieces of metal connected with a screw and washer. You might think that it's a pretty tough market, but the U.S. distributor sells about a thousand pairs per month with a total employee of five. The intriguing thing is that Hikari has never purchased any advertising! They ... built their business with seminars and other informational tools that (1 ) help stylists to perform their jobs better and (2 ) help their distributors to be more professional within the salon industry (which benefits all the manufacturers they may represent) . In both cases, the middle-man distributors and the actual hair stylists, Hikari utilizes audiocassette programming and live seminars to carry their message.
